Job Description

Transplant Coordinator - IRP

Coordinates all potential transplant patient evaluations and is responsible for the preliminary review of the medical/surgical history and pre-op studies. Coordinates care needs, provides education, and continued follow-up during the post-transplant period. Coordinates and assists the surgeons and pulmonologists with pre-transplant and post-transplant evaluations; serves as liaison for transplant surgeons, pulmonologists, consulting services, pulmonary rehab facilities, dietetics, social services, behavioral medicine and insurance company representatives/case managers. Develops and presents educational programs for patients and medical and nursing staff in the Central Ohio and referral areas. Assists with coordination and submission of annual statistics to national organizations, government and regulatory agencies. Provides on-call support for the lung transplant program on a rotating basis with other coordinator staff.

Required Qualifications

Graduate from an approved school of nursing. Current Ohio licensure. Prior medical/surgical experience required; intensive care experience, pulmonary, or transplant experience preferred. Current Certified Clinical Transplant Coordinator (CCTC) certification or ability to successfully obtain certification within 1 year of hire. Flexible, sensitive and adaptable to transplant activities.
